Firmware Update: Sometimes, your modem may blink ...The power status lights on your Wi-Fi ® gateway indicate: Green: The gateway is powered on. Flashing green: The gateway is starting. Amber: There's a software update in progress. Don't unplug the gateway or remove the battery until the update completes. Red: The gateway or power supply may be malfunctioning. Check the cables properly.So it appears that in order to get into bridge mode I have to. Factory reset the modem. Establish a DHCP-mediated connection to the modem (i.e. the Linux box gets a 10.0.0.x address) Login to the admin page. Enable bridge mode; the Linux box automatically gets a new routable IP address. DO NOT power-cycle the modem.Go to the Xfinity app (available to download for free from Apple App Store or Google Play). Sign in to your account using your Xfinity ID and password. Tap WiFi. Edit: It seems Xfinity has made this no control a permanent change …To do this on our network, you will have to enable the Bridge Mode feature on the Wireless Gateway, which turns off its routing capabilities while leaving the modem capabilities on. Then, you may connect and use your own router. Note: Any ethernet port can be used but only one device can be connected to the gateway while in Bridge Mode.If you're having connection problems with a specific mobile device, the best way to troubleshoot is with the Xfinity app. Log in to the Xfinity app. Select the WiFi tab.
